Notes:
"The staged production ... was produced by the American Music Theater Festival in Philadelphia in association with the Annenberg Center at the University of Pennsylvania." Clarence Fountain (Oedipus), Isabell Monk (Antigone), Carl Lumbly (Theseus) Singers: Clarence Fountain and the Five Blind Boys of Alabama, J.J. Farley and the Original Soul Stirrers, J.D. Steele Singers, Institutional Radio Choir. "[B]ased on an adaptation of Sophocles' "Oedipus at Colonus" in the version by Robert Fitzgerald ..." Copyrighted in 1985 by the Educational Broadcasting Corp. for the television series, Great Performances. VHS.
Summary:
Tells the story of Oedipus as a gospel music revelation.
